**Order cutoff — Crumbwright API.** Orders placed after 14:00 bakery-local time roll to the next production day. The `cutoff` field on `/v1/schedule` is authoritative; do not hardcode times, as the Millfold and Harrowgate locations differ. Submissions past cutoff return 409 with a `next_window` hint. Retry at that timestamp, not before. All requests to the sandbox must carry the token below.

portal login ticket: eyJhbGciOiJIUzI1NiIsInR5cCI6IkpXVCJ9.eyJzdWIiOiIG5IqSfIn0.9010pM2K

Prepared for the board.

The committee reviewed the term sheet received from Quillard Systems regarding joint distribution of the Sablewing platform. Key points: a two-year exclusivity window in the Marlowe territory, revenue share of 70/30 in our favor, and a co-funded integration team. Counsel raised questions on the termination clause; a redline will be returned within ten days. Finance confirmed the deal fits current-year projections. The strategic considerations informing our position are set out below.

management briefing: The pricing group signed off on a budget of $40.7 million for Project Holath. The renewal with Holethax Holdings closes at $35.8 million a year, 63 percent above the last contract.

## Deployment

The Fernwick API image was slimmed from 1.2 GB to 180 MB by moving to a distroless base and stripping build toolchains. Support team: this means no shell inside the container, so debugging must go through the sidecar described in the troubleshooting guide. Deploys roll out via the Harborline pipeline with a canary stage held for ten minutes. At startup the container reads the configuration values shown below.

config for tagaf-bawif:
[norok]
host = norok.ordinworks.local
user = norok_svc
database = norok_prod

Internal Memo — Customer Concentration Risk

For the incoming director: please be aware that Quillbrook Analytics currently derives a large share of recurring revenue from a single account, Harrowgate Mills. Renewal discussions begin next quarter, and any slippage would materially affect forecasts. Diversification efforts in the Tarn Valley segment are underway but early. The confidential plan addressing this exposure is noted directly below.

management briefing: Only 33 of the 205 pilot accounts renewed Kasath, so a churn review is set for October 17. Weniusek Logistics is in early talks to buy Holethax Freight for about $345.6 million.